Staffordshire pottery bird (dove) & nest figure
Victorian, circa 1860. 8.5ins high, 3.9ins wide, 3ins depth. Staffordshire figure which features a bird, probably a dove, with a nest full of eggs, resting on a circular base.
Dull gilt base line.
Vent hole to the reverse.
Book reference ,'Victorian Staffordshire Figures 1835-1875' Book 2, by A.& N. Harding, page 234, figure 2847.
Condition
CONDITION: Good. No restoration.
Some paint losses to bird's feathers and beak.
Some rubbing to gilt.
